Having spent around £280m on 800 buses, the designers neglected to feature opening windows on any of them, promptly receiving criticism for turning the top deck into an airless furnace when the air cooling system fails, with temperatures often reportedly reaching in excess of 30 degrees. However, TfL has now announced that a 'Windows upgrade' on the whole fleet will be soon be completed. Just in time for the end of summer.

A TfL spokesperson said: "As a result of feedback from our passengers, we’ve asked Wrightbus to fit opening windows to all New Routemaster buses. Passengers will have already seen the new windows on some routes, and other routes will follow over the summer, to be completed by late September." 

The cost of the window replacement is estimated at £2m.
